2. Best Flooring Choice for Florida

Florida's humidity makes moisture-resistant flooring essential. LVP (100% waterproof) and tile are the top choices. Avoid solid hardwood in Florida — it expands and contracts with humidity causing gaps and cupping. Engineered hardwood performs better if you want a wood look.

Most flooring projects take 1–3 days. Carpet for 1,000 sqft: 1 day. LVP floating floor: 1–2 days. Tile (mortar + grout drying): 3–5 days. Hardwood installation + finishing: 3–5 days plus 24 hours drying. Factor in 1–2 days of prep and acclimation for hardwood in Florida's climate.

Before hiring a flooring contractor in Florida: (1) Get 3 written quotes — prices vary 20–30% between installers; (2) Ensure the quote includes subfloor prep — skipping this causes squeaking and premature failure; (3) Confirm what's included: furniture moving, old floor disposal (adds $370–$925 if separate), and cleanup; (4) Ask about warranty — reputable installers offer 1–2 year labor warranties; (5) For hardwood and engineered hardwood in Florida's climate, allow 3–5 days of acclimation before installation to prevent gapping or buckling.
